Hmmm XT600E. Single cylinder, four stroke, four valve, road/trail. About Ohh 15 odd years old. Don't see many around these days, but a gutsy performer in it's day. If it's the model I have in mind, it should give you good service, so long as you keep it stripped back to the basics, like the TT model.
